Transaction 5b66463051862b7abd518883eb962e75c62d87c88e46c97d8b9ebbf2d5f39a65
1 Input
1 Output
-
5b66463051862b7abd518883eb962e75c62d87c88e46c97d8b9ebbf2d5f39a65:0
- value
- 499864
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 422eb7e6f006cf4f98701a831b7aa471496cd5ec OP_EQUAL
- address
- 37ixVFfXQYkrUdwjdgGBQPdVDdnukSr87P